Data Interface Group <n>
Network Mode
Same-Network, Different-Network. If set to Different-Network, the two ports in the group
can belong to different subnets. In Different-Network mode only the Active-Active
Redundancy mode is supported.
IP Redundancy Mode
Active-Active, Active-Standby. Describes how the spare interfaces will behave. For a
data interface group only Active/Active is supported.
Autorevert
Auto-revert to Primary, Auto-revert to Secondary. Shown only if the IP Redundancy
mode is set to Active-Standby. Determines what to do when connection is lost.
Autorevert Delay
The delay in seconds before automatic redundancy switching takes place. Shown only if
the IP Redundancy mode is set to Active-Standby.
Active Interface
Read only parameter. Displays which interface is active. In Active -Active redundancy
mode both interfaces are active.
Line Speed Auto, 100 Mpbs, 1 Gbps. The transmission speed of the link.
Duplex Mode
Auto, Full Duplex, Half Duplex. Determines whether data should be transmitted and
received in a time divided manner (Half Duplex) or transmission and reception can
happen at the same time over the same link (Full Duplex). Auto is for automatic
configuration.
Default Virtual MAC Address Virtual MAC address assigned to the current Data Interface Group.
IP Address The IP address associated with the interface group.
Subnet Mask The subnet mask associated with the interface group.
Gateway Address The gateway address associated with the interface group.
IGMP Mode Selection IGMPv2/IGMPv3. Internet Group Management Protocol selection.
Physical Data Interface <m> The physical data interface labelled as Ge <m> of the current data interface group.
Default MAC Address The hardware address of the Ge <n> interface.
